Ask yourself a few questions. Are you experiencing a challenging stage in life, a conflicted state of mind, or difficulty within yourself that keeps on returning to trouble you? Are you finding relationships unfulfilling, stressful, or lonely? Do you worry about the future or are affected by the past? Do you replay everything you could have done differently but are consumed by guilt and regret? Do you spend a lot of time worrying about what other people think and how to make them happy? Maybe you are asking yourself how did my life turn out like this? It's exhausting. Isn't it?
If you have reached a point where you don't want to deal with it all by yourself, then let me support you. By working together, you can find the freedom to open up to new possibilities and perspectives, improve your level of self-awareness, identify patterns and unhelpful thoughts and behaviours and feel empowered to challenge and change them.
I am an empathic, caring Accredited Counsellor, with 14 years experience. I am passionate about empowering, supporting, and motivating adults and young people to reach their full potential whatever that may be for them. I create a safe comfortable environment based on mutual dignity and respect. I approach my work in a confidential, non-judgemental, calm way
